Round 120 of 156

The thing I truly love about long projects like this is the ability to just sink into the present moment

I’m making blue stitches, I’m occasionally placing a bead, and I know I will be doing these two things for probably the next month to three months

It becomes what feels like a timeless activity. Click, click, click, bead, click click click
